Benito Antonio Martínez Ocasio, better known to the world as Bad Bunny, is more than just a rapper or singer; he’s a cultural phenomenon who has redefined Latin music and captivated hearts across the globe.

Born in Puerto Rico in 1994, where was Bad Bunny born? His journey began in Vega Baja, a small town on the island where his love for music blossomed early on. He started experimenting with singing and rapping at a young age, Honing His Skills While Working part-time at a supermarket. This unique blend of everyday life experiences and artistic ambition would later Fuel His Creative Fire.

Bad Bunny’s rise to fame was meteoric. His breakout single “Soy Peor” in 2016 catapulted him into the spotlight, showcasing his distinct style that seamlessly Blends Trap, reggaeton, and Latin pop. Bad Bunny’s Rise to Fame

Bad Bunny’s journey to stardom is a testament to his raw talent and unwavering dedication. His breakthrough came in 2016 with the release of “Soy Peor,” a track that quickly captured the attention of music lovers worldwide. The song’s Infectious Beat, combined with Bad Bunny’s charismatic delivery and unique blend of genres, resonated deeply with audiences, propelling him into the mainstream spotlight.

This success was just the beginning. Bad Bunny followed up “Soy Peor” with a string of hit singles, each one further solidifying his position as a force to be reckoned with in the music industry. Collaborations with established artists like Cardi B and Drake amplified his reach, introducing his sound to new audiences across the globe. His music videos became visual spectacles, showcasing his vibrant personality and artistic vision.

Musical Style and Influences

Bad Bunny’s musical style is a vibrant fusion of genres that defies easy categorization. At its core lies trap and reggaeton, the rhythms pulsating with the energy of his Puerto Rican roots. But he doesn’T Stop There. He seamlessly weaves in elements of Latin pop, rock, and even experimental sounds, creating a unique sonic landscape that is both familiar and refreshingly new.

This eclectic approach reflects his diverse Musical Influences. He cites artists like Daddy Yankee, Héctor Lavoe, and even Nirvana as inspirations, Showcasing His wide-ranging taste and willingness to experiment.
